Job Purpose:
To ensure the safe, efficient, and accurate manufacture of pharmaceutical products in comp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), company procedures, and health and safety standards.
Key Responsibilities:
- Operate and monitor production machinery and equipment in accordance with standard operating procedures (SOPs).
- Measure, weigh, and mix ingredients according to batch records and instructions.
- Maintain accurate and complete production documentation, including batch records, cleaning logs, and deviation reports.
- Carry out in-process checks to ensure product quality and consistency.
- Clean and sanitize production areas and equipment according to GMP standards.
- Support the setup and changeover of machinery for different products or batches.
- Identify and report any equipment faults or deviations from process controls immediately.
- Comply with health and safety regulations and use personal protective equipment (PPE) as required.
- Work collaboratively with quality assurance and maintenance teams to support continuous improvement and issue resolution.
- Participate in training and ongoing development to remain compliant with regulatory and internal requirements.
